Understanding the Benefits of Spray Foam Insulation
Spray foam insulation has become increasingly popular among homeowners in Kansas City, KS, and for good reason. Unlike traditional insulation materials, spray foam creates an airtight seal once applied, effectively preventing air leaks and minimizing energy loss. This is particularly crucial for homes in regions with extreme weather conditions like Kansas City, where the need for efficient insulation is paramount.
Aside from providing exceptional thermal resistance, spray foam insulation also offers excellent moisture control. In a climate where humidity levels can fluctuate significantly, the moisture-resistant properties of spray foam can help prevent mold and mildew growth within the home, thereby safeguarding the health of the residents and the structural integrity of the property.
Furthermore, spray foam insulation acts as a versatile solution that can be applied to various areas within a home, including attics, walls, and crawl spaces. This ensures comprehensive coverage and maximum energy efficiency throughout the entire property.
The Distinction Between Open-Cell and Closed-Cell Spray Foam Insulation
When considering spray foam insulation, it’s essential to understand the distinction between open-cell and closed-cell formulations. Each type offers unique advantages and is suitable for different applications, depending on the specific needs of the home and the homeowner’s preferences.
Open-cell spray foam, known for its flexibility and sound-dampening properties, is an excellent choice for insulating interior walls and ceilings. In contrast, closed-cell spray foam, with its denser structure, provides a superior air barrier and can also add structural strength to a building. Both types contribute to energy savings and enhanced comfort, making them a valuable investment for homeowners in Kansas City, KS.
